#Casualty Evacuation #CasEvac #3d Recon #3dMarDiv #3d Reconnaissance Battalion #Amphibious Casualty Evacuation U.S. Marines with 3d Reconnaissance Battalion, 3d Marine Division, conduct casualty evacuation training with support from a UH-1Y Venom assigned to Marine Light Attack Helicopter Squadron (HMLA) 369 on Kin Blue, Okinawa, Japan, March 3, 2022. 3d Recon Amphibious Casualty Evacuation OKINAWA, JAPAN 03.03.2022 Casualty evacuation training is conducted to increase the proficiency and responsiveness of patient evacuation and transport them to a higher echelon of care.
